摘要

A series of more than 20 new cobalt(III)-small carborane sandwich complexes, of which six are described in this paper, has been prepared from closo-C2B5H7 via reduction with sodium naphthalide in THF, followed by reaction with CoCl2 and NaC5H5 and air oxidation. Separation on silica gel columns and TLC plates has given (pi-C2B4H6)Co(pi-C5H5), (pi-C2B5H7)Co(pi-C5H5), (pi-C2B6H8)Co(pi-C5H5), (pi-C2B4H6)Co2(pi-C5H5)2, (pi-C2B5H7)Co2(pi-C5H5)2 and (pi-C2B6H8)Co2(pi-C5H5)2, all of which are air-stable sublimable solids. The characterization is based on boron-11 and proton nmr, infrared, and mass spectra. (Author)
